A Case of Simultaneous Resection of Single Lung and Liver Metastases with Combined Immunotherapy after Radical Surgery for Hepatocellular Carcinoma (PubMed, Gan To Kagaku Ryoho)
Early postoperatively, he developed a single S3 metastasis in the left lung and started combination therapy with atezolizumab plus bevacizumab...He was treated with lenvatinib for a short period of time postoperatively, but recurred multiple metastases in both lungs on CT scan 3 months later. He has been treated with a combination of durvalumab plus tremelimumab while submitting to cancer genome testing, which revealed TMB-high and MSI-high. Tissue sampling is essential for the diagnosis of inter-hepatic metastasis or multicentric occurrence, and in the case of ipsilateral hepatopulmonary metastasis, trans-diaphragmatic approach surgery is effective for less incision surgery. Combined immunoadjuvant therapy for resected HCC has shown efficacy in short-term results.

Exploratory Analysis of Biomarkers and Treatment Outcomes From the COLUMBUS Study in BRAF V600E/K-Mutant Advanced or Metastatic Melanoma. (PubMed, Clin Cancer Res)
The greatest benefits of encorafenib plus binimetinib were observed in patients with evidence of high TMB and/or tumor immune infiltration, suggesting potential immune contributions to efficacy, which were not observed with vemurafenib. BRAF V600 detectability in ctDNA appears to have utility as a marker of prognosis and response in this population.

Tumor Mutational Burden-High Intrahepatic Cholangiocarcinoma Presenting with Solitary Brain Metastasis: A Case of Precision Oncology. (PubMed, Surg Case Rep)
This case suggests that an integrated approach, combining aggressive local therapy with systemic immunotherapy informed by biomarkers, can achieve a favorable outcome in selected patients with ICC. The identification of a high tumor mutational burden was crucial in guiding treatment and supports its potential as a predictive biomarker. This precision oncology strategy may improve the poor prognosis associated with this condition.
